What to know about introducing ADFs w/Betta?
I have a male betta, and am looking into getting two african dwarf frogs to be his tankmates. I have read that they usually get a long pretty well, but to watch closely at first in case my betta does have a temper.
However..I haven't found anything on how to introduce them to each other. Which one should "own" the tank first..or should I put them in at the same time?

Changing the territory right before you put the frogs in would be benificial - all the rocks, plants, ect should be all mixed up so when you put the frogs in, everyone has new territory to claim rather than the betta trying to claim all of it lol

Because the betta is going to be more territorial than the dwarf frogs I would put the frogs in first and then introduce the betta.
